Receipt of Anti-Corruption Bill

Hon. Members, I have received one Bill from Mr. President, Commander-in-Chief of the Armed Forces and Head of the Executive arm of Government. The Bill is in fulfilment of Mr. President's promise to wage war on corruption. It is the Anti-corruption Bill. Copies will be made available to Members later and it will be formally presented here tomorrow.
